ONEC1TY: An Interactive Environment

While the structure itself proves to be interactive, with its open and dynamic set, this is not the only way The Tempest creates an interactive environment. Vendors and food trucks set up along the right side of the stage, allowing for audiences to grab a bite to eat before the show. As they settled into their seats, characters from the play wandered and danced about, nibbling on the audience’s food here and there. With this being said, The Tempest’s whimsical quality translates off the seemingly limitless ONEC1TY stage and into the hearts of Shakespeare’s admirers.
